diff options
author | Louise Crow <louise.crow@gmail.com> | 2013-06-03 13:10:46 +0100 |
---|---|---|
committer | Louise Crow <louise.crow@gmail.com> | 2013-06-03 17:16:30 +0100 |
commit | e503bf89c973dad5bdbffb3e2ec4d15cf063bf91 (patch) | |
tree | 9fcbd509d2cfac7904b0b9a854df61956757ef72 /lib/mail_handler/backends/mail_backend.rb | |
parent | d5725cac044cc46245edc209e7c61c717e0d23db (diff) |
Parse the 'to' address as if on a real mail to trigger quoted string encoding.
Diffstat (limited to 'lib/mail_handler/backends/mail_backend.rb')
-rw-r--r-- | lib/mail_handler/backends/mail_backend.rb |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/lib/mail_handler/backends/mail_backend.rb b/lib/mail_handler/backends/mail_backend.rb index 03d78e0a3..561946980 100644 --- a/lib/mail_handler/backends/mail_backend.rb +++ b/lib/mail_handler/backends/mail_backend.rb @@ -367,7 +367,9 @@ module MailHandler end def address_from_string(string) - Mail::Address.new(string).address + mail = Mail.new + mail.from = string + mail.from[0] end end end |